Book Two of Tales from the Boreal, containing three stories set in the Northeastern side of Ontario Canada. Unique, rugged, far from any major city, the northeastern corridor spans from Cochrane to Greenstone, very few large towns spread out over a vast distance, a large town in this region is 5,000 people, apart from Timmins, which is a little ways south of the corridor. These stories are quintessential north, with Lowther, the long abandoned radar base, fire towers spread out to detect the first signs of smoke and the fire that follows, and a radio tower repairman who not only faces the 70 metre tower, but the wolves and bear that await his bloody descent. Realistic, sincere and set in Canada's far northern Boreal forest, the forest that gave the Northern Lights it name Aurora Borealis.
